WEEKLY REPORT. Mesars. Benjamin & Potts, share and general brokers, in their weekly share report dated yesterday, stato:-

The past week has seen a very netive market, with a good demand for the majority of stocks, and a fair amount of business has result ed, both for cash and forward de- livery. Prices generally show an appreciable improvement.

In the North, the market con- tinues buoyant and as a rule buyers predominate.

Banks-Hong Kong and Shanghai Banks were placed at 81,230 and continue in request. The London quotation has advanced "to £199 (Middle).

Marine and Fice Insurances.--A strong demand for Unions has raised the price to 8334, Hong Kong Fires were dealt in at 8750 and more ate wanted at this figure. Canton are enquired for at $630.

Shipping. With the exception of Hong Kong, Canton and Macao Steamboats which have buyers at 825, other slocks in this section are quiet and unchanged.

Docks, Wharves and Godowns. Hong Kong and Kowloon Wharves were done at 8129 to $130 and closed with buyers at the latter rate. Whampoa Docks are slightly higher and unles were made at $33. There has been a better demand for China Providents. The price has ad- vanced and business was transacted at. 24.10. Shanghai Docks have had a further rise to Tis. 141. New En gineerings have recovered to a buy- ing quotation of Ths. 7.90.

CANTON TRADE NOTES.

Owing to shortage of stocks, the price of rice has advanced by forty to fifty cents per picul in the East River districts.

The rate of exchange for Hong Kong currency has dropped slightly the present rate being about $1.32 to the Hong Kong dollar. It is likely to fall still lower in the near future.

Lands, Hotels and Buildinga.- Hong Kong Lands are firmer and were placed at 601 to 861. Hong Kong and Shanghai Hotels have been the medium of a large basiness at various rates up to 20, the market closing easier with buyers at 80.20. Humphreys Estates con- tinue in demand at 814.10 Realty have takers at 874 Shanghai 8334 Lands have appreciated to Tls. 158.

Utilities-Hong Public

Kong $ Electrics have shown renewed strength and were negotiated in fair quantities up to 8611. with buyers offering a little more at the close. A small decline has occurred in China Lights (Old) which closed 825 with sellers at $12.60. Hong Kong Trams have changed hands between 818.20 and $18.30. Star Ferries have hardened and were booked up to

887.

Oil and Mining.-Benguets have risen to a buying rate of $3.35. An interim dividend of 15 centavos has just been declared, making so far 23 centavos for the year ending December 31, 1920. Raubs were dealt in locally at $0.50. Kailans as 02/0d. have not attracted "any attention.

Cotton Mills.-Ewos have con tinued their rise and are in demand at Ts, 19 and a fair quantity of shares were sold to the North Iram Tls, 18 upwards. Shanghai Cottons (Old) are firmer and.. have buyers at Tla. 041, while the New shares have changed hands at Tis. 85.

KLIAN-KELLAS.

Report of Klian-Kellas for year ended December 31, 1928, states crop harvested amounted to 284,837 estimate of 5. an increase over 29,080 lb. Average fo.h, cost of production was 6.823d, per pound cost. 7.841d, per and "all-in! pound. Average selling, price was 8:58d, per pound for 253,319. ib. The balance consisting of 31,412 lb. has been taken into accounts at the $18 equivalent of approximately eid. per pound.

Crop of 326,000 lb. le estimated for year eading December 1029, Accounts show losa for year of £3,682. After deducting this from £3,012 brought forward, £4,330 re- mains, which it is proposed" be carried forward."
